Abstract EN
Combined modality has proven efficacy in many malignant tumors (head and neck, cervix) with the advantage of organ preservation.
Therefore we studied 15 patients with locally advanced rectal cancer (T3-4, Nx, M0).
Patients received 45-50 Gy whole pelvic irradiation concomitant with 20 mg / m2 leucovorin (30 minute IV infusion) and 5-fluorouracil 370 mg/m2 (1 hour IV infusion) days 1-5 and repeated days 29-34 through the course of radiotherapy (RT).
Surgery performed 4-6 weeks from the end of RT.
Ten out of fifteen patients showed clinical down-staging.
There was no enhancement of the toxicity and all the patients had unremarkable postoperative course.
In conclusion radio chemotherapy is feasible, safe and effective with good down staging in locally advanced rectal can-car.
